Nice work! Anyone ever use extrude hone to do their heads? I used to use them for my 2 strokes with fab results and just wondered if it was worth it on marine motors , manifilds , intakes?
|
Originally Posted by hunster
(Post 2074760)
Nice work! Anyone ever use extrude hone to do their heads? I used to use them for my 2 strokes with fab results and just wondered if it was worth it on marine motors , manifilds , intakes?
|
I used to have my cylinders done after opening up the ports and doing whatever mods to the port timing , then would send them the cyl , intake , exh , and jet pump. Was awesome the way it came back. All the inside surfaces that you could never smooth and polish by hand were as smooth as a gravy sandwich.
